Quoting the original:
While checking for rule 'STA.001', the tool seems to blindly scan the query for the pattern '!=', and reports it even if it appears in comments, thus incorrectly reporting that the query has a non standard operation.
e.g. A STA.001 note is generated for the query:
/* use <> instead of != */ SELECT a.col FROM table as a WHERE a.col2 = 20
